Real Analysis | The uniform continuity of sqrt(x).
We show that the square root function is uniformly continuous on its domain.

Daniel, what would you do with x=1.5

@@jonathanjacobson7012 If x = 1.5 and |x-y| < δ = min{δ_1,δ_2,1}, then |x-y| < 1, so y is in (0.5,2.5). If y is in (0.5,2], then both x and y are in [0,2]. If instead y is in (2,2.5), then both x and y are in [1,inf). Either way, choosing δ = min{δ_1,δ_2,1} guarantees that for all positive real numbers x,y with |x-y| < δ, either both x,y are in [0,2], or both x,y in [1,inf), which is sufficient for Michael's argument.
